Transaction 863af35557307117b068423f89a6cfaafc441240c0246442e7897905d9daf2b0
1 Input
1 Output
-
863af35557307117b068423f89a6cfaafc441240c0246442e7897905d9daf2b0:0
- value
- 66951
- script pubkey
- OP_0 OP_PUSHBYTES_20 4285e3a43b5eef8a768cd31a1139e1bfea3e519d
- address
- bc1qg2z78fpmtmhc5a5v6vdpzw0phl4ru5vagqqa7y